“Dinosaurs: The Magnificent Giants of Prehistoric Earth” invites readers on an epic adventure millions of years into the past, to a time when the Earth was home to the most awe-inspiring creatures that have ever existed. This fascinating book transports you across ancient landscapes, from dense, fern-filled valleys where colossal Brachiosauruses reached skyward for their meals, to perilous plains stalked by the mighty Tyrannosaurus rex.
What’s Inside:
The Dawn of Dinosaurs: Journey through the Mesozoic Era—the age of dinosaurs. Dive into the Triassic, Jurassic, and Cretaceous periods to understand how these magnificent creatures came to dominate the Earth.
A Diverse Cast of Giants: Discover the vast array of dinosaur species that roamed the ancient Earth. From the heavily armored Ankylosaurus to the swift, cunning Velociraptor, learn about the unique adaptations that made each species thrive.
Life and Death in Prehistoric Times: Explore the daily trials and triumphs in the lives of dinosaurs, in an age when our planet was filled with colossal volcanoes and ever-shifting continents. Understand the food chains and survival strategies of these prehistoric giants.
The Great Extinction Mystery: Delve into the catastrophic event 65 million years ago that led to the demise of the dinosaurs, making way for mammals and eventually humans to become the dominant species on Earth.
Scientific Exploration: The book highlights the crucial role of fossils and paleontology in unraveling the mysteries of Earth’s distant past, showing how dinosaurs evolved into the birds we see around us today.
Ecosystems and Evolution: Learn about ecosystems and the interdependence of species, emphasizing the adaptation and evolution of creatures over millions of years, and illustrating the concept of natural selection.
Conservation Lessons: While celebrating the splendor of these ancient beasts, the book also imparts critical lessons on extinction, conservation, and the ever-evolving nature of life on our planet.
Designed to captivate readers of all ages, “Dinosaurs: The Magnificent Giants of Prehistoric Earth” combines an engaging narrative with vivid descriptions and intriguing facts, bringing to life the incredible world of dinosaurs. It emphasizes the importance of scientific inquiry and conservation, making it not only a journey through time but also a lesson on the significance of protecting the diverse life forms of our own era. Whether for a curious youngster, a student with a budding interest in paleontology, or an adult with a lifelong fascination with dinosaurs, this book promises a journey that’s as educational as it is thrilling.
